Let's take a look at how photos are ordered in picture gallery and the camera application. The list is sorted by time. P0 is the oldest, and Pn is the most recent photo.
Camera: [P0] - [P1] - [...] - [Pn-1] - [Pn] - [camera]
Gallery: [Pn] - [Pn-1] - [...] - [P1] - [P0] - [Pn] - [Pn-1] ...
I think this is quite confusing. Pictures are sorted in opposite ways between these two apps. This is troublesome in a situation where the camera is put to background with a preview on the screen and you need to quickly take a picture. After opening the camera and seeing the preview picture you often start scrolling to the left since you're used to the gallery sorting, which only takes you further away from the camera.
My suggestion is to reverse the camera order and change the preview to be accessible from the right side like this: [camera] - [Pn] - [Pn-1] - [...] - [P0]
This is more of a UI consistency problem than a bug. Feel free to remove bug tag if it's not appropriate.
